A Spectacular Event at Oak Grove on July 4.
In celebration of Independence Day, Oak Grove came together in community unity. Decorated in the spirit of the holiday, golf carts, bicycles, wagons and strollers, about 50 of the residence of Oak Grove paraded up one street and down another. The colorful and highlighted event concluded at the Gazebo here in Oak Grove.
Orchestrated by Oak Groves own social committee the parade was a great success! Afterward, there was a gathering around the clubhouse, playground and swimming pools, with an array of food and friendship. There was superb entertainment for the holiday provided by the classic rock band “Tongue and Groove”, leading the evening to an exciting climax with sparklers lighting up the evening etching great memories of yet another year of American Freedom.
